Mitch Hannan - wing?
Langdon has been a massive success on one wing but Tomlinson less so and maybe he's found his slot as 3rd tall back - anyway he provides decent multi-role flexibility on matchday. I'd like us to try Mitch Hannan for an extended period on the other wing in the pre-season and next year. He's a footballer, a nice left foot kick, has some speed, is a decent size at 189/87 and is quite strong overhead. Maybe his endurance and repeat sprints aren't up to it, but he's got a mature body and should be able to put in solid work over summer with Burgess to address this. We've got an oversupply of medium marking forwards and Hannan can go missing in this difficult role. I rate him and I think we can get more out of him.

We desperately need a gun key forward
I totally agree. Weid is on the way to being a very good player. He's a smart footballer, brave in the air, a beautiful kick and contrary to popular belief he's fine at ground level and a great creative handballer on both sides which is rare. He needed a mature partner in crime and that was supposed to be TMac. Jackson helped but then at the crucial time he got injured. Brown is useful but not as a key marking target. Weid flies against 2-3 tall defenders and Fritsch reaps the benefits - if only he could convert ... Next year with Jackson and Petty to draw defenders and, assist and a year's more growth into a 23yo body he will really establish himself. I get it that the FD is saying we need more mature forward targets but I cannot see any available where cost-benefit is delivered.
